2005 Fiat Doblo vs. 2009 Holden Cruze

To start off, 2009 Holden Cruze is newer by 4 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 2005 Fiat Doblo.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 2005 Fiat Doblo would be higher. At 1,901 cc (4 cylinders), 2005 Fiat Doblo is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 2009 Holden Cruze (110 HP) has 6 more horse power than 2005 Fiat Doblo. (104 HP) In normal driving conditions, 2009 Holden Cruze should accelerate faster than 2005 Fiat Doblo.

Both vehicles are front wheel drive (FWD). Which offers better traction when its slippery than rear wheel drive vehicles.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 2005 Fiat Doblo (200 Nm) has 47 more torque (in Nm) than 2009 Holden Cruze. (153 Nm). This means 2005 Fiat Doblo will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 2009 Holden Cruze.
